The Open Construct Engine (OCE) is a suite of frameworks, applications and utilities for the development of content management solutions, based around Java and Apple's WebObjects application server platform.
ChurchSite is a website engine, that has the following features, Localization, Modular content management, cacheing, compression, and easy administation.The primary design is for websites that are mostly static in nature but not always.
staticxgen is a static web site generator. Your site will consist of some XML files. An unique header, footer and menu will be defined and it will be automatically inserted at runtime. Relative links will be generated among files.
The Sonoma Portal is a Java / XML based content management and portal application. A Simple architecture allows other Java classes and functionality to plugged into the system fairly easy.

Friki is a Java Wiki. It is simple to deploy (just drop in to any modern servlet container), small and very easy to customise after deployment. Supports the classic wiki markup and a few common extensions.
2tools is a set of online CMS maintenance tools: just one click to migrate to/from different CMS; safe configuration settings to upgrade your CMS; easy Data movement to/from DBMS, databases or tables; SQL, XML, XSLT, PHP technologies.

Mars is a simple, extensible, services-oriented network status monitor written in Java. It monitors a network by simulating client connections to Internet services and reporting when those services are not responding as expected.
An Java-Application which is able to manage the start/stop/status of an distributed Application. This is for helping System Administrators to easily start/stop/restart an complex Application-Framework with different dependencies.

MySnmpCrawler is a SNMP agent using JMX technology. It contains a lightweight SNMP protocol adaptor, MIB database, and a framework for developers to reuse the design such that new JMX MBeans can be easily built based on the specifications in the MIB file
This small platform independent application (written in Java) is designed to encode your e-mail addresses, thus the
spam robots can not retrieve it from your page. Note that minimal HTML knowledge is needed to put the generated script into a html page.
J2EE Polls component using the Struts framework and the Spring Framework. It is easy to install and easy to integrate with existing applications. The goal is to illustrates some of Struts\' and Spring's potential with a simple real-life example.
JSPowerLin - Linux with a Java edge, a lightweight platform for developing and deploying J2EE applications and Java Server Pages on a server or servercluster.
APG is a Java 1.3 application that generates HTML photo-galleries. It allows the grouping of images into 'entries' that can optionally have descriptions for any of the images within. It's designed as a simple solution to web based gallery creation.
j\CMS is a lightweight, yet powerful J2EE-based Web Content Management system. It makes use of JSP, Struts and Java Beans and is intended to be runnable with any JSP-Engine around as Tomcat, JRun or any J2EE-compliant Java Application Server.
Starting from an open archive content repository to an e-learning platform, backo provides an integrated web environment for organizations to manage the entire life cycle of knowledge creation, publication and dissemination.
The platform for the creation of a broad range of web systems, ranging from simple web sites with an authorization system and access management to electronic collections management systems.
'JspDoc' targets Administrators and Jsp Developers and allows them to Implement a 'documentation' standard for Jsp, Browse on-line an app server Jsp collection, and Understand and learn their structure.
DiGi is an open-source project providing infrastructure and tools for rapid building of portals. DiGi is a multi-portal system - you can create multiple portals in one installation. These portals can share content, user-base, permissioning, templates etc
A framework for highly customisable e-commerce: A system for automatically build an e-commerce interface supporting product´s contraints and properties.
DD CMS is a PHP/MySQL based Content Management System, which allows you to create a complex website using your own design ideas. DD CMS allows to integrate dynamic content using nice installers or assistents. Very easy, but professional install and use.
LAMP eGovernment Database Project offers state and local governments a free open source, web-enabled system for use in developing public information sites. You can also use this system for government-to-government systems as well.
